Juan David Gelvez (he/him) is a Ph.D. candidate in Government and Politics at The University of Maryland, College Park. His research interests focus on political behavior, crime, and environmental politics in Latin America. His research has a computational approach: impact evaluations, survey experiments, and spatial analysis. Before starting his Ph.D., Gélvez-Ferreira worked as a researcher at Universidad de Los Andes and Fundación Ideas para la Paz in Colombia, his home country. Also, he led the citizen security group at the Departamento Nacional de Planeación at the Colombian National Government. Gelvez holds a master's degree in Public Policy and a bachelor's in Government and Public Affairs from Universidad de Los Andes.
